In the vast sporting landscape of Australia, few stories have captured hearts quite like that of Mason Cox, the towering Texan who turned an unfamiliar dream into a monumental reality. Born and raised in Dallas, Texas, Cox’s path to Australian Rules Football was anything but ordinary. In fact, it’s one of the most improbable success stories in modern sports — a tale of courage, adaptation, and relentless belief.
Before his name echoed through packed stadiums in Melbourne, Mason Cox was just another college athlete in the United States, playing basketball for Oklahoma State University. At the time, Australian Rules Football was completely foreign to him. He had never watched a game, never kicked an oval-shaped ball, and had no concept of the unique physical and tactical demands of the sport. But destiny had other plans.
In 2014, recruiters from the AFL launched an international combine, searching for athletic talent abroad — and that’s where they found Mason Cox. Standing at 211 centimeters (6’11”) with remarkable agility for his size, Cox impressed scouts with his physical potential and mental drive. Within months, he was offered a rookie contract by Collingwood Football Club, one of Australia’s most iconic teams.
Arriving in Melbourne in 2015, the learning curve was steep. The cultural shock was immense — new country, new sport, new expectations. Cox had to learn everything from the basics of kicking and marking to reading the chaotic flow of an AFL match. But he approached it with the same discipline that defined his life in basketball: persistence, humility, and a hunger to improve.
By 2016, Mason Cox made his AFL debut in the Anzac Day blockbuster — one of the biggest matches in the Australian sporting calendar. On debut, in front of over 85,000 fans at the MCG, Cox kicked a goal with his very first touch. The crowd roared. It was a defining moment that marked the beginning of something extraordinary.
Over the years, Cox became a cult figure in the AFL — not just because of his size and unique background, but because of his big-game performances. Fans will never forget his unforgettable 2018 Preliminary Final performance against Richmond, where he single-handedly tore apart the reigning premiers with three first-half goals. That night, he didn’t just dominate — he announced himself as a true AFL star.
In 2023, history was made again. Mason Cox became the first American in AFL history to win a Premiership, as Collingwood claimed glory in a dramatic Grand Final. From a Dallas basketball court to holding the AFL’s ultimate prize at the MCG, his journey completed a full circle of triumph.
